你查询的IP:[116.4.148.124]  地理位置:中国–广东–东莞

最新查询122.176.64.253 121.32.28.110 117.58.116.122 59.107.121.151 119.60.103.250 60.24.30.65 121.8.220.14 121.60.14.249 116.208.84.104 116.4.148.124 123.8.170.36 210.52.174.242 202.127.208.129 210.28.229.210 221.8.230.55 202.127.160.152 221.12.227.92 221.12.128.111 125.31.192.5 121.4.1.117 203.148.85.245 118.228.145.221 210.79.224.65 118.88.32.244 121.59.186.243 203.91.96.218 119.40.128.146 202.69.16.246 121.79.128.78 117.128.230.249 203.95.152.157